# Mid Penn Q2 FY26 net income more than doubled to $21.7 million; net interest margin widens 26 bps to 4.06% vs Q1 FY26

-   Mid Penn Bancorp posts Q2 net income available to common shareholders of $21.7 million; diluted EPS of $0.85, topping the $0.79 consensus estimate. \* Diluted EPS more than doubled from $0.22 a year earlier; results reflected the William Penn acquisition plus a full quarter of 1st Colonial. \* Tax-equivalent net interest margin widened to 4.06% from 3.80% in Q1, helped by higher investment securities and loan yields plus lower funding costs. \* Loans rose $107.2 million, or 7.8% annualized, from Q1; deposits slipped $17.7 million, or 1.2% annualized. \* Quarterly dividend lifted 4.55% to $0.23 per share; 76,000 shares were repurchased for about $2.5 million.
